Output 6538cea15823a34096a53cd88affc1dcec366d290165c97f88c16ef42bed2064:0

value
187540247
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b0ade4fb0472eab56ec886a8c1da4808a2ca8dc OP_EQUALVERIFY OP_CHECKSIG
address
LdjYTJcb2fkmxCwc2m7vm1jUzZAPExdKV6
transaction
6538cea15823a34096a53cd88affc1dcec366d290165c97f88c16ef42bed2064
spent
true